Foros Club Delphi

Foros Club Delphi (https://www.clubdelphi.com/foros/index.php)
-   Conexión con bases de datos (https://www.clubdelphi.com/foros/forumdisplay.php?f=2)
-   -   Parametros IBDataSet (https://www.clubdelphi.com/foros/showthread.php?t=36258)

buildero_d 06-10-2006 07:20:23

Parametros IBDataSet
 
Otra vez por aqui compañeros...

Resulta que intento pasar parámetros a una consulta pero no he dado con la solución.
La propiedad SQLSelect de mi IBDataSet es la siguiente:

SELECT * FROM MITABLA
WHERE ID NOT IN (:PARAM)

Código:


AnsiString Parametros = "1,5,7,9";

IB1->ParamByName("PARAM")->Value = Parametros;
IB1->Open();

// La consulta con parametros deberia de  ser algo a esto:
// SELECT * FROM MITABLA
// WHERE ID NOT IN (1,5,7,9)
// sin embargo no es asi...

No me marca error pero el resultado de la consulta no es el deseado. Alguien a trabajado con parametros utilizando la clausula IN??

De antemano gracias por los comentarios...

Saludos!!!

mensana 06-10-2006 08:09:06

Cita:

Empezado por buildero_d
Alguien a trabajado con parametros utilizando la clausula IN??

Me parece que en un IN no se puede indicar un parámetro

buildero_d 06-10-2006 16:17:52

Cita:

Empezado por mensana
Me parece que en un IN no se puede indicar un parámetro

.

Gracias por la respuesta... :eek: :eek: :eek: :eek: :eek: :eek: :eek:

No me digas eso..., a caray, esto no me lo esperaba. Bueno, seguiré investigando y si encuentro algo lo comentaré. Pero claro, si alguien sabe algo al respecto agradeceremos cualquier información.

Saludos!


La franja horaria es GMT +2. Ahora son las 03:02:37.

Powered by vBulletin® Version 3.6.8
Copyright ©2000 - 2024, Jelsoft Enterprises Ltd.
Traducción al castellano por el equipo de moderadores del Club Delphi